"Under Thunderbirds Protection" is an artwork by the Anishinaabe artist Norval Morrisseau, known for his distinctive style of painting, characterized by bold colors and simplified forms. The painting depicts a child looking up at a large, protective Thunderbird, a powerful and benevolent creature in Indigenous culture. The composition is vibrant, featuring a blue background, representing the sky, and a variety of smaller birds surrounding the Thunderbird. Morrisseau's work often reflects his Ojibwe heritage and cultural beliefs, creating a unique and captivating visual experience for viewers.
